Care Assistant Duties and Responsibilities
- Encourage patients to preform daily personal hygiene
- Support patients with mobility, standing, and physical activities
- Cueing/reminders for self-medication administration
- Schedule patient appointments, cancellations, and update records
- Accompany patients to appointments
- Maintain cleanliness and sanitary needs of patients’ space and living areas
- Ensure patients’ safety; remove any safety hazards
- Meal preparation and planning
- Laundry
- Answer the telephone, assist with gathering personal mail and other correspondence
- Shopping for groceries, running errands
- Provide companionship and conversation
